Nientaajuudet, also known as non-audible frequencies, refer to sound waves that are inaudible to the human ear. The human ear can typically detect sounds within the range of 20 Hz to 20,000 Hz, but nientaajuudet can exist below 20 Hz or above 20,000 Hz. These frequencies are often used in various applications due to their unique properties.
